To create a new Organizational Unit in Active Directory, your account must have Domain Administrator permissions, or the permissions to create a new OU should be delegated (in the entire domain or in a specific container). Open the Active Directory Users and Computers snap-in(Win + R > dsa.msc) and select the … See more In a small Active Directory infrastructure (20-50 users) it is not necessary to create a complex OU structure. You can add all objects to the default root containers (Users and Computers). In a large infrastructure, it is … See more Previously, to create an AD OU, you could use the console utility dsadd. I believe you will have to go in to the advanced permissions part of the delegation wizard. camping village terme čatežWebJul 1, 2024 · Open the Active Directory Administrative Center (dsac.exe). Switch to tree view, expand your domain and find the OU you want to delete. Rightclick the OU and then Delete. The Delete Confirmation window appears: Click Yes to confirm. If the OU contains child objects, click Yes again. fischer pro tour my styleWebNov 19, 2024 · An organizational unit (OU) is a container within the Active Directory in which you can place users, groups, computer objects, and even nested OUs.
